N2 - We theoretically investigate the dynamical phase diagram of a one-dimensional chain of laser-excited two-species Rydberg atoms. The existence of a variety of unique dynamical phases in the experimentally achievable parameter region is predicted under the mean-field approximation, and the change in those phases when the effect of the next-nearest-neighbor interaction is included is further discussed. In particular, we find that the com-petition of the strong Rydberg-Rydberg interactions and the optical excitation imbalance can lead to the presence of complex multiple chaotic phases, which are highly sensitive to the initial Rydberg-state population and the strength of the next-nearest-neighbor interactions.
